ON Semi Unveils Connected Lighting Platform with Ultra-Low Power PoE Capabilities

Google 우선 소스Published2020.03.10 15:25
High-efficiency modular platform based on AC/DC and DC/DC power conversion design
Provides an independent channel supplying and controlling 16 LEDs with a maximum output power of 90W.


ON Semiconductor has unveiled a connected lighting platform based on AC/DC and DC/DC power conversion designs, including PoE and ultra-low power Bluetooth Low Energy connectivity.

The newly unveiled RSL10 SIP platform provides two independent channels capable of supplying and controlling up to 16 LEDs with a maximum output power of 90W. As a high-efficiency modular platform, it enables the development of battery-free LED lighting applications when used with energy harvesting and Bluetooth Low Energy switches.

▲ Connected Lighting Platform <Photo = ON Semiconductor>

The connected lighting platform is supported by comprehensive software tools, including an Integrated Development Environment (IDE), various use cases, and mobile apps. The platform allows for wireless control of LEDs via the RSL10 Sense and Control app, which can be downloaded from the Apple Store or Google Play, or via a web client.

Designers can utilize this prototype platform to accelerate innovation in the field of connected lighting and strengthen research on lighting fittings as part of the IoT. The connected lighting platform designed for LED control supports various forms of connectivity, including Bluetooth Low Energy and PoE, provided by the RSL10 SIP.

In addition, ON Semiconductor has developed a PoE module for high-power wired connections. Based on the IEEE 802.3bt compliant NCP1096 interface controller, the module expands the connected lighting platform to enable access to 90W of power that can be delivered through Ethernet cables.

"Lighting is one of the largest energy-consuming sectors globally," said Wyren Ferrera, Head of IoT Strategy at ON Semiconductor. "This platform, which improves flexibility, wireless control, and energy efficiency, helps manufacturers drastically reduce energy consumption and enhance user convenience."
